Output 8c7dce64cf6736cc49026f4bde86f21c5fd2ea382f717cb773530060cbda3dd7:0

value
1991666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e8af904038f90e1dac1ae95099d33ca949d0db8 OP_EQUAL
address
34UWgHukRCyrVp7iVDZJYwKUEcqzB8pPgf
transaction
8c7dce64cf6736cc49026f4bde86f21c5fd2ea382f717cb773530060cbda3dd7